My understanding is that Luka signed a 5 year supermax rookie extension in Aug 21, so is eligible for the full supermax in Aug 2026. Apparently the anticipated/expected value of the deal then is $404m. That's an increase of $100m (33%) on Brown's supermax within 3 years. Shit's getting real fast.
(The figures are courtesy of JJ Reddick's podcast btw).
